Ward's Garage Demolished

The Garden Club will propose a pocket park for the site.

The old Ward’s Garage site at the corner of High and Main streets is being prepared for its next stage of development.

Late last year, the township purchased the property and this past week the structure that once housed a garage and service center was demolished.

Township Manager Chris Schultz said that no final plans are in place for what will go on the site.

But the Moorestown Garden Club is preparing to present an idea for a pocket park.

“We were approached by Margo Foster of Save The Environment of Moorestown (STEM). She had the original idea for the pocket park,” explained Gina Zegel of the Garden Club. "We’ve taken Margo’s idea and have been refining it.”

The Garden Club hopes to present its plan to Council this spring, in either April or May. While the exact plan and final drawings are still in the works, Zegel said the Garden Club envisions a park with a labyrinths made out of hardscaping.

“We will use drought-tolerant, native shrubs and flowers, and there will be some benches,” Zegel explained.

In a nod to Moorestown history, a bas-relief is planned for the back wall. The relief will depict a Percheron horse with an explanation of the horse’s history and origin.

Percherons were first imported to the United States in 1839 by Edward Harris of Moorestown.

The Percheron, a sturdy working horse, quickly became a favorite of  the American farmer. Today, Percherons are shown in competition and are used in business advertising and promotion. They are also commonly used with carriages that provide city tours.
